Output c70e25a9d8a637c0bd83d80add3179f8eeae08ec2d83bfc315eddf0579f3355b:1

value
62820861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45307a150e0234e5ab011f0d84bec3f329f23c85 OP_EQUAL
address
MECzvu7uN4qPXgeX88KaFGSAdXYeToR7fo
transaction
c70e25a9d8a637c0bd83d80add3179f8eeae08ec2d83bfc315eddf0579f3355b
spent
true